Boot out

Boot out verb - To drive or force out.
Usage example: the theater manager booted out the teens who were making a disturbance

Ostracize and boot out are semantically related. in expel topic. In some cases you can use "Ostracize" instead a verb "Boot out".

Ostracize

Ostracize verb - Expel from a community or group.

Boot out and ostracize are semantically related. Sometimes you can use "Boot out" instead a verb "Ostracize".
